34 Grilse Close, London, N9 0UT is a leasehold flat built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 388 square feet of living space and is situated on the 3rd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£199,469 , which equates to approximately £515 per square foot. It was last sold on 4 Apr 2008 for £130,000. Since then, the value has increased by £69,469, representing a 53.4% increase, or approximately 3.0% per year.

The current estimated value of £199,469 is:

  • 1.0% higher than the average property price on Grilse Close
  • 0.2% higher than the average in the N9 0UT postcode area
  • and 77.2% lower than the average price for London as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 22 June 2021, the property was recorded as rented.

34 Grilse Close, London, Enfield, Greater London, N9 0UT has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 22 Jun 2021.

This property uses electric storage heaters as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from off-peak electric immersion heater.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 11 Dec 2008, when the property was rated D. The current rating of E re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 27.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(electric storage heaters).
  • The hot water energy efficiency improving from very poor to poor, while the system remained as electric immersion, off-peak.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from (another dwelling above) to pitched, limited insulation (assumed), improving energy efficiency from n/a to very po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ed) to c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to poor.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
